Pacific Investment Management Co. (Pimco) has promoted five fund managers to managing director, the equivalent of partner, in the US, UK, and Australia. The new managing directors include Ben Ensminger-Law, Esteban Burbano, Kirill Zavodov, Rachit Jain, and Sam Watkins, who lead various teams in fixed income, real estate, and securitized products. With the promotions, Pimco now has 89 managing directors, including 14 women.
